Maximizing Law
A principle suggesting that individuals behave in ways that they believe will maximize their rewards and minimize their losses.
Matching Law
A principle in psychology and behavioral economics that states the proportion of responses directed towards an option matches the proportion of reinforcements obtained from that option.
Prefrontal Cortex
The prefrontal cortex is a part of the brain located at the front of the frontal lobes; it is involved in complex behaviors including planning, decision making, and moderating social behavior.
Parietal Lobe
A region of the brain located at the upper back area in the skull, crucial for processing sensory information and spatial navigation.
